When you look at getting a fireplace installed, several variables change the final bill. The biggest factor is the type of unit you choose—gas, wood-burning, or electric models all have different requirements. You also have to consider your home's existing ventilation and whether a chimney or direct-vent pipe needs to be built from scratch. If we need to run new gas lines or electrical circuits, that adds labor time and complexity. Your exact pricing is confirmed free on the call.

DIY fireplace installation in Houston, particularly for gas units, is often not advised due to safety concerns and the need for specialized knowledge. Connecting gas lines and ensuring proper venting requires expertise and adherence to building codes. Licensed professionals ensure the job is done safely and correctly. Installing a gas fireplace involves connecting it to the existing gas supply, setting up proper ventilation to the outdoors, and securing the unit safely within its designated space. The '2-10 rule' typically refers to the mandatory clearances from combustible materials for fireplace installations. It ensures flammable items are kept at a safe distance from the heat source.
